Michelle Jean Jacques

July 21, 1956 — May 17, 2016

Michelle Jacques (Guimond) 59, passed away early evening on Tuesday, May 17th 2016 after her long and courageous battle with sarcoidosis. Born in Ware, MA where she was a lifelong resident, Michelle was known for her bright spirit, warm heart and kind soul. She enjoyed serving her customers at Friendly's and Country Bank. All who knew and loved her will miss her vibrancy, ability to light up the room, and her delicious baked treats. She loved spending time with her family and friends, hosting family gatherings, attending sporting events, concerts, and recitals. She also enjoyed vacationing in Maine and spending time at the beach. She will be especially remembered for her generosity, as her door was always open and a seat was always available at her dinner table. Michelle was predeceased by her parents Valmore and Betty Guimond, and brother Donald. Michelle was a loving and devoted wife of Alan for 25 years. She will also be dearly missed by her children Daniel and wife Jill, Rebecca and her friend Rufus, and Heather and her husband Chad; her five cherished grandchildren Cory, Kaylee, Abigail, Parker and Jack; her beloved brothers and sisters: sister and caregiver Gloria and husband Michael, Sr. Betty, Barbara, Jerry and wife Nancy, Susan and husband Tony, Richard and wife Barbara, Michael and wife Maryann, and many nieces, nephews, cousins and dear friends. The family would like to thank and acknowledge all of her doctors, nurses, caregivers, and therapists who have treated Michelle over the years. They especially want to thank her homecare nurse and friend Sue Teczar whose loving care and friendship was a comfort during her toughest times.
